description
The Authority is seeking a principal supplier for the delivery of fuel to the British High Commission Nigeria Network.
The British High Commission (BHC) is the UK Government’s representative responsible for British Government bilateral relationship with Nigeria. To meet this objective, BHC seeking tenders for the Supply and delivery of Diesel to BHC and BHC properties.
The contract will be for 3 years with the option to extend for 1 additional 24 month period.
The Authority issues this Selection Questionnaire (“SQ”) for the Provision Of Fuel Deliveries For The British High Commission Nigeria Network in accordance with the UK Public Contract Regulations 2015 as amended by the Public Procurement (EU Exit) Regulations 2020 (referred to as the “regulations”). This Procurement Process is being run in accordance with the Restricted Procedure under Regulation 28 of the Public Contracts Regulation 2015 that has been adapted in line with regulation 15(2)(b) of the Public Contracts Regulation 2015.
The Authority requires the information sought in this SQ from each Potential Supplier that wishes to proceed further in tendering for this project. Only Potential Suppliers who are successful at this stage will be invited to tender for this project.
The purpose of this SQ is to form the initial stage of procurement through assessing Potential Suppliers against their ability to deliver this project and allowing the FCDO to progress the tendering process via a restricted route in accordance with the latest UK public procurement guidelines.
Following the confirmation of outcomes of the SQ process, both successful and unsuccessful suppliers will be provided with feedback prior to The Authority then issuing the Invitation To Tender (ITT) to only successful suppliers
